Biography

Lynda Carter was born on July 24, 1951, in Phoenix, Arizona. She is an American actress, singer, and television personality, best known for her portrayal of Wonder Woman in the hit television series. Her journey from a beauty pageant winner to a celebrated actress is a testament to her talent and determination.

Early Life and Achievements

Before her acting career took off, Lynda Carter was crowned Miss World USA in 1972. This platform helped her gain visibility and paved the way for her entry into the entertainment industry. Her beauty pageant success was just the beginning of a remarkable career that would inspire millions.

Early Life and Career Beginnings

Lynda Carter's early life was marked by a love for performing arts. Growing up in Arizona, she participated in various school productions and developed a passion for singing and acting. Her participation in the Miss World USA pageant in 1972 was a turning point in her life, bringing her to the attention of Hollywood producers.

After her pageant win, Lynda signed a contract with CBS Records and released her debut single. Although her music career did not take off immediately, it laid the foundation for her future endeavors in the entertainment industry.

Wonder Woman: The Iconic Role

Lynda Carter's career reached new heights when she was cast as Wonder Woman in the television series that premiered in 1975. The show quickly became a cultural phenomenon, earning critical acclaim and a massive fan following. Her portrayal of the superheroine was praised for its authenticity and charm.

Post-Wonder Woman Career

After the Wonder Woman series concluded, Lynda Carter continued to work in television and theater. She appeared in various TV shows, including "The Love Boat" and "Murder, She Wrote," showcasing her versatility as an actress. Additionally, she pursued her passion for singing, performing in concerts and releasing music albums.

Personal Life

Beyond her professional achievements, Lynda Carter has led a fulfilling personal life. She married Robert Singer in 1977, and together they raised two daughters, Melanie and Sarah. Although the couple divorced in 2004, they remain on good terms for the sake of their family.

Lynda is also known for her philanthropic efforts, supporting causes such as breast cancer awareness and children's charities. Her commitment to giving back to the community further enhances her reputation as a compassionate and caring individual.
